Blue:

Not hard to do at all. Just remember to take your time.

1. Remove the corner lenses (star screws). There's no need to remove the headlights.
2. Pull the grill shell loose of the underside plastic plugs.
3. Remove the top plastic screws.
4. Remove the shell screws.
5. Pull the grill loose. Notice the 2 clips that retain the shell on. You'll have to push hard to get back on later.
6. Push the grill out of the shell. The tabs may snap.
7. Lay the shell face down and center the new grill. Don't use pressure when installing....
8. Drill and RIVIT(ONLY).
9. Reinstall.

Good Luck. It's well worth the time and energy.
